What is the essence of a shared care agreement?
A Shared Care Agreement is a formal document detailing the responsibilities and collaboration between healthcare providers regarding a patient’s care. This agreement plays a crucial role in integrated patient care, ensuring all parties involved understand their roles and responsibilities. It benefits healthcare providers by streamlining practices and reducing service duplication while enhancing patient care quality.
-
A comprehensive outline of shared responsibilities between parties ensuring effective collaboration.
-
Facilitates teamwork and coordinated efforts among healthcare providers for improved patient outcomes.
-
Reduces errors, minimizes unnecessary appointments, and promotes clarity in roles.

What are the objectives and goals of a shared care agreement?
The primary aim of a Shared Care Agreement is to foster a collaborative care model that improves patient health outcomes. By outlining specific goals, this agreement ensures efficient resource utilization, promotes effective communication, and aids in reducing service duplication. Implementing such strategies ultimately enhances overall healthcare effectiveness.
-
Describes how teamwork among providers leads to better care and improved patient results.
-
A structured approach tailors care to individual needs, resulting in quicker recovery times.
-
Efforts to use available resources efficiently, enhancing the overall care provided to patients.
-
Establishing clear lines of communication to prevent misinterpretations and foster collaboration.
-
Minimizes unnecessary appointments or tests, thus improving patient convenience and healthcare efficiency.
How are responsibilities defined in shared care agreements?
Explicitly defining responsibilities is essential within a Shared Care Agreement to ensure clarity and accountability between parties. This includes detailing the specific roles of each healthcare provider, as well as outlining communication methods to maintain ongoing updates. By emphasizing patient engagement, individuals can better navigate their responsibilities in their care.
-
Defines what each party is accountable for, minimizing overlap and ensuring coverage.
-
Establish protocols for regular updates and information sharing, ensuring all are informed.
-
Encouraging patients to take an active role in understanding and managing their treatment.

What are the best practices for managing shared care agreements?
Regular management of Shared Care Agreements ensures that they remain effective and relevant. Best practices include ongoing communication between the parties involved, continuous monitoring and updating of care plans, and utilizing evaluation metrics to assess collaboration success. Leveraging these best practices enhances the quality of care delivered to patients.
-
Maintain regular check-ins to discuss progress and concerns, fostering transparency.
-
Regularly review the care plan to remain aligned with patient needs and treatment changes.
-
Utilize data and feedback to measure the effectiveness of the shared care processes.
